Warehouse Supervisor
Warehouse Manager Job 231 miles from Columbus
Oversees the sorting and loading of product into driver vehicles.
Primary Job Duties: Serves as the point of contact for the warehouse in the event of any questions or issues. Responsible for coordinating the sorting of product received from the line haul each day. Prepares scanners for receiving of product and handles all troubleshooting issues. Documents all returns, missorts, and unreceived product. Utilizes various machinery such as forklifts and pallet jacks to organize product in the warehouse. Manually moves, preps, and sorts product, occasionally loading it onto freight trailers. Ensures the warehouse is clean, organized, secure and safe at all times.
Secondary Job Duties: N/A
Impact on Other Positions, Products, & Services: Ensures the product is sorted and loaded properly to maintain an efficient warehouse operation. Helps reduce the stress and impact of errors on all service levels, including the customer.
Personal Skills Required: Ability to lift and carry at least 70lbs., ability to stand, twist, squat and bend for long periods of time, multitasking, hardworking, punctual, excellent organizational skills, ability to follow directions to complete tasks, ability to communicate and work with drivers, attention to detail, consistent

Supervisor, Distribution - Warehouse North (5585)
Warehouse Manager Job In Columbus, GA
Plan, coordinate, and supervise the storage, order assembly, and distribution of products, parts, and materials from a warehouse or distribution facility.
Duties and Responsibilities
• Ensure the integrity of orders through meeting customer performance standards; ensure customer-specific shipping requirements are met; investigate to resolution any issues to ensure minimal recourse.
• Provide supervision of warehouse/distribution activities to include one or more of the following: receiving, storing, order assembly, packaging, testing, inventory control and shipment of goods or materials; monitor bill of lading compliance.
• Monitor and track towards achievement of key performance indicators (safety, damages, inventory, order fulfillment accuracy, and productivity).
• Coordinate timely equipment and staffing needs to ensure timely and accurate picking, assembly, packaging, and/or loading of product or materials for shipment.
• Maintain warehouse/distribution safety and security programs and activities.
• Assist in the preparation of correspondence, reports, operations, maintenance, and safety manuals.
• May issue shipping instructions and provide routing information; ensure delivery times and locations are coordinated.
• Routinely perform physical inventory counts or as deemed appropriate.
• Monitor the pickup, delivery, and/or distribution of products or materials; may ensure shipments are picked up on time to meet delivery expectations through continuous communication with customers and third party transports.
• Serve as an internal resource for users of the Warehouse Management System (WMS) as appropriate; may ensure the system is maintained and users are properly trained.
• Monitor expenditures; may assist in the preparation and management of the annual budget.
• Review work orders, invoices, reports, and/or demand forecast; estimate peak delivery periods and issue work assignments.
• May routinely inspect the physical condition of the warehouse(s), vehicle fleet, and/or equipment; order testing, maintenance, repairs, and/or replacements as necessary.
• Supervise the day-to-day activities of the assigned warehouse/distribution team. Provide leadership and direction to members of the department, performing those responsibilities in accordance with the established policies and applicable laws. Responsible for participating in interviewing, hiring, planning, assigning or directing work, appraising performance, disciplining team members and resolving problems. Work with Human Resources to resolve more complex team member-related issues.
• Other duties as deemed necessary.
